Область применения: Windows Server 2022, Windows Server 2016, Microsoft Hyper-V Server 2016, Windows Server 2019, Microsoft Hyper-V Server 2019, Windows 11, Windows 10
Узнайте, как создать виртуальную машину с помощью диспетчера Hyper-V и Windows PowerShell и какие параметры можно использовать при создании виртуальной машины в диспетчере Hyper-V.
После проверки выбора на странице Сводка нажмите кнопку Готово.
В диспетчере Hyper-V щелкните правой кнопкой мыши виртуальную машину и выберите подключиться.
В окне Подключение к виртуальной машине выберите Действие>Запустить.
На рабочем столе Windows нажмите кнопку Пуск и введите Windows PowerShell.
Щелкните правой кнопкой мыши Windows PowerShell и выберите Запуск от имени администратора.
Получите имя виртуального коммутатора, который будет использоваться виртуальной машиной, с помощью командлета Get-VMSwitch :
Get-VMSwitch * | Format-Table Name
Используйте командлет New-VM для создания виртуальной машины. См. следующий пример:
Примечание
При перемещении этой виртуальной машины на узел Hyper-V, работающий Windows Server 2012 R2, используйте параметр -Version с командой New-VM, чтобы задать для конфигурации виртуальной машины значение 5. Версия конфигурации виртуальной машины по умолчанию для Windows Server 2016 не поддерживается Windows Server 2012 R2 или более ранними версиями. После создания виртуальной машины изменить версию конфигурации виртуальной машины невозможно. Дополнительные сведения см. в статье Поддерживаемые версии конфигурации виртуальных машин.
Существующий виртуальный жесткий диск . Чтобы создать виртуальную машину с существующим виртуальным жестким диском, можно использовать следующую команду:
-Name — имя, которое вы задаете для создаваемой виртуальной машины.
-MemoryStartupBytes — это объем памяти, доступный виртуальной машине при запуске.
-BootDevice — это устройство, на которое виртуальная машина загружается при запуске, например сетевой адаптер (NetworkAdapter) или виртуальный жесткий диск (VHD).
-VHDPath — путь к диску виртуальной машины, который вы хотите использовать.
-Path — путь для хранения файлов конфигурации виртуальной машины.
При этом создается виртуальная машина поколения 2 с именем TestVM с 4 ГБ памяти. Он загружается из папки VMs\Test.vhdx в текущем каталоге и использует виртуальный коммутатор с именем ExternalSwitch. Файлы конфигурации виртуальной машины хранятся в папке VMData.
Новый виртуальный жесткий диск . Чтобы создать виртуальную машину с новым виртуальным жестким диском, замените параметр -VHDPath из приведенного выше примера на -NewVHDPath и добавьте параметр -NewVHDSizeBytes . Например, примененная к объекту директива
Запустите виртуальную машину с помощью командлета Start-VM . Выполните следующий командлет, где Name — это имя созданной виртуальной машины:
Start-VM -Name <Name>
Пример:
Start-VM -Name TestVM
Подключитесь к виртуальной машине с помощью подключения к виртуальной машине (VMConnect).
VMConnect.exe <ServerName> <VMName>
Пример:
VMConnect.exe localhost "TestVM"
Параметры в мастере создания виртуальной машины диспетчера Hyper-V
В следующей таблице перечислены параметры, которые можно выбрать при создании виртуальной машины в диспетчере Hyper-V, и значения по умолчанию для каждого из них.
Страница
По умолчанию для Windows Server 2016, Windows 10 и более поздних версий
Расположение: C:\Users\Public\Documents\Hyper-V\Virtual Hard Disks\
Размер: 127 ГБ
Вы также можете использовать существующий виртуальный жесткий диск или подождать и подключить виртуальный жесткий диск позже.
Параметры установки
Установка операционной системы позже
Эти параметры изменяют порядок загрузки виртуальной машины, чтобы можно было выполнить установку из ISO-файла, загрузочного дискета или службы сетевой установки, такой как службы развертывания Windows (WDS).
Сводка
Отображает выбранные параметры, чтобы проверить их правильность.
- Name -Поколения - Память -Сети — Жесткий диск -Операционная система
Совет: Вы можете скопировать сводку со страницы и вставить ее в сообщение электронной почты или в другое место, чтобы отслеживать виртуальные машины.